New possibilities have recently emerged for producing optical beams with complex and intricate structures, and for the non-contact optical manipulation of matter. This book fully describes the electromagnetic theory, optical properties, methods and applications associated with this new technology. Over the past decade, structured products have become part of the financial mainstream. The area is characterized by rapid market expansion and product innovation as the acceptance and use of derivative structures has become more widespread. This book takes a practical approach to the principal structured products which have been appearing in financial markets during the past few years. The investor will find in this work answers to questions which could arise in investment dealings, and how to maximize the potential for profitability. A complete course in the PL/I programming language, presented in a simple and logical manner with many features to help the reader grasp the material quickly: checkpoint questions interspersed throughout each chapter; a detailed index to help locate references to technical points and answers to questions; a glossary of terms, and more. Also includes a section on debugging techniques to aid in coding and testing programs, and a case study in each chapter.
